Senior Business Development Manager – Bridging Finance

Fully Remote | Up to £75,000 Basic + Car Allowance + Uncapped Commission + Pension

Are you an experienced Business Development Manager with an established broker network in the bridging or specialist property finance market?

We're recruiting on behalf of a growing lender that is expanding its origination team. This is an exciting opportunity to join a well-funded business with a highly competitive product offering, fast decision-making, and genuine long-term career progression.

The Opportunity

You'll be responsible for originating new bridging and specialist property finance business, developing broker relationships across the UK, and managing opportunities from initial enquiry through to completion.

Working within an agile, growth-focused environment, you'll have direct access to senior decision-makers, allowing you to structure deals efficiently and deliver an exceptional service to brokers. With strong institutional funding, in-house property valuations, and streamlined lending processes, you'll be representing a lender that can move quickly and consistently deliver for brokers and their clients.

Key Responsibilities

  • Originate new bridging, development, and specialist property finance business.
  • Develop and strengthen relationships with brokers across the UK.
  • Manage the full deal lifecycle from enquiry through to completion.
  • Structure funding solutions to meet client requirements.
  • Identify new business opportunities and grow market share.
  • Work closely with underwriting and credit teams to ensure a smooth customer journey.

About You

  • Proven experience originating bridging, development, or specialist property finance.
  • An established network of introducers and brokers across the UK.
  • A strong track record of generating and converting new business.
  • Commercially minded with excellent relationship-building skills.
  • Self-motivated and comfortable working remotely.
  • Passionate about delivering excellent service and growing a lending portfolio.

What's on Offer

  • Basic salary up to £75,000 (depending on experience).
  • Car allowance.
  • Attractive uncapped commission structure.
  • Pension.
  • Fully remote working with flexibility on location.
  • A genuinely competitive lending proposition that's easy to take to market.
  • Direct access to decision-makers with minimal bureaucracy.
  • Significant earning potential within a high-growth business.
  • Clear career progression, including the opportunity to build and lead your own team.
